This power inverter is used to convert 24v DC to 220V Ac. 24V Inverter has High conversion efficiency, smart soft start function. Modified Sin wave 24V Inverter has a Build - in cooling fan its Cooler of fan and working status are intellectually controlled by MCU.

The 24V to 220V Modified Sine Wave Power Inverter is a versatile device that converts DC power from a 24V source into AC power at 220V. Ideal for various applications, this inverter offers reliable performance and energy efficiency.

Key Features:

  • High-efficiency conversion: Converts DC to AC with minimal power loss.
  • Modified sine wave output: Provides a stable and reliable AC waveform.
  • Built-in cooling fan: Ensures optimal performance and longevity.
  • Multiple protection features: Safeguards against overload, over-voltage, and low battery conditions.
  • Compact design: Ideal for portable and mobile applications.

Applications:

  • Solar power systems: Converts DC power from solar panels into AC for home or off-grid use.
  • Car power: Powers laptops, electronics, and appliances in vehicles.
  • Emergency power supply: Provides backup power during outages.
  • Industrial equipment: Powers tools, machinery, and other equipment.

Specifications:

  • Input voltage: DC 24V
  • Output voltage: AC 220V
  • Output power: 1000VA
  • Output waveform: Modified sine wave
  • Efficiency: >95%
  • Working temperature: 0-65°C
